首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Octave - Excel - Xlsread读取Nan而不是文本

Octave是一种开源的数值计算软件,类似于MATLAB。它提供了丰富的数学和科学计算功能,可以用于数据分析、统计建模、信号处理、图像处理等领域。

Excel是一种常用的电子表格软件,广泛应用于数据处理和分析。它可以用于数据的录入、计算、图表绘制等操作。

Xlsread是Octave中的一个函数,用于读取Excel文件中的数据。它可以读取Excel文件中的数值、文本和日期等类型的数据。

当使用Xlsread函数读取Excel文件时,如果Excel文件中的某个单元格的值为NaN(Not a Number),则Xlsread函数会将该单元格的值解释为NaN,而不是文本。

NaN是一种特殊的数值,表示不是一个有效的数值。在数据分析和计算中,NaN通常用于表示缺失值或无效值。

对于这个问题,如果希望读取Excel文件中的NaN值而不是文本,可以在使用Xlsread函数时指定参数,将NaN值解释为数值类型。具体的参数设置可以参考Octave的官方文档或相关教程。

腾讯云提供了一系列的云计算产品和服务,包括云服务器、云数据库、云存储、人工智能等。这些产品可以帮助用户快速搭建和部署各种应用,提供高可用性、可扩展性和安全性。

以下是一些腾讯云相关产品和产品介绍链接地址,可以根据具体需求选择适合的产品:

  1. 云服务器(ECS):提供弹性计算能力,支持多种操作系统和应用场景。产品介绍链接
  2. 云数据库(CDB):提供稳定可靠的数据库服务,支持多种数据库引擎和数据存储方式。产品介绍链接
  3. 云存储(COS):提供安全可靠的对象存储服务,适用于存储和管理各种类型的数据。产品介绍链接
  4. 人工智能(AI):提供丰富的人工智能服务,包括图像识别、语音识别、自然语言处理等。产品介绍链接

以上是腾讯云的一些相关产品和链接,可以根据具体需求了解更多信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

读取Excel数据

[num,txt,raw] = xlsread(filename,-1) %opens an Excel window to interactively select data....[num,txt,raw] = xlsread(filename) [num,txt,raw] = xlsread(filename) filename: 要读取Excel文件路径 [单引号括起来的带路径的文件名...] num: 函数直接读取filename所指文件的sheet1中的数据区域存储到双精度矩阵num中;其中数据区域的选取规则是[对表格前几个含有非数值的行(列)直接忽略,不算入数据区域;另外如果在数据区域中含有非数值的单元...,将其处理为nan] txt: cell类型的数组,如果第一行有文本信息,将其存储在这个当中 raw: cell类型的数组,sheet1中所有未处理的原始数据 2.2....[num,txt,raw] = xlsread(filename,-1) [num,txt,raw] = xlsread(filename,-1) 运行后,Matlab将会打开相应的Excel文件,

1.2K10

MatLab函数xlsread、xlswrite、xlsfinfo

1. xlsread 函数 1.1 作用 读取 XLS、XLSX、XLSM、XLTX 和 XLTM 电子表格文件。 【注】xlsread读取 7 位 ASCII 字符,不支持非相邻范围。...) data = xlsread(filename) 读取电子表格文件的第一张工作表,并在矩阵中返回数值数据。...data = xlsread(filename,sheet,xlRange,‘basic’) 在 basic 导入模式下读取电子表格中的数据(basic 模式用于系统未安装 Excel 情况下使用),...[data,text,raw] = xlsread(___) 使用上述格式读取电子表格,在数值矩阵 data 中返回数据,在元胞数组 text 中返回文本字段,在元胞数组 raw 中返回数值数据和文本数据...若 filename 是xlsread 可读的文件,则 status 为描述性文本;若 filename 不是 xlsread 可读的文件,则 status 为空(即 ‘’);若 MatLab 找不到文件

3.9K20

【MATLAB 从零到进阶】day5 数据的导入与导出

MATLAB中读取文本文件的常用函数 load 从文本文件导入数据到 MATLAB 工作空间 fopen 打开文件,获取打开文件的信息 importdata 从文本文件或特殊格式二进制文件(如图片,avi...视频等)读取数据 fclose 关掉一个或多个打开的文件 dlmread 从文本文件中读取数据 fgets 读取文件中的下一行,包括换行符 csvread 调用了 dlmread 函数,从文本文件读取数据...过期函数,不推荐使用 fgetl 调用 fgets 函数,读取文件中的下一行,不包括换行符 textread 按指定格式从文本文件或字符串中读取数据 fscanf 按指定格式从文本文件中读取数据 strread...文件 调用xlsread函数读取数据 1. xlsread函数调用格式  [num, txt, raw] = xlsread(filename, sheet, range) 【例】调用xlsread函数读取文件...H4') % 第三种方式: >> num = xlsread('examp4_3_1.xls','Sheet1','A2:H4') 调用xlswrite函数把数据写入Excel文件 xlsread函数调用格式

1.3K20

一起来学matlab-matlab学习笔记4 数据导入和导出_3 导入和导出电子数据表

但是我们作为技术人员,更是要奋发努力,拼搏上进,学好技术,才能师夷长技以制夷,为中华之崛起读书! 本文很多摘录自图书资料,不做任何商业用途,仅做技术分享,侵权删除!...参考书籍 《matlab 程序设计与综合应用》张德丰等著感谢张老师的书籍,让我领略到matlab的便捷 MATLAB支持微软 导入/导出图形文件 xlswrite函数 使用xlswrite函数可将矩阵导出为Excel...xlsread函数 xlwread函数可将Excle文件中的数据导入到MATLAB工作空间。...例如,将上面导入的XLS文件中的数据导入: 表示从名为‘tempdata.xls’的文件的名为‘Tempratures’sheet中读取数据,否则从第一个sheet中读取数据。...>> d1=xlsread('tempdata.xls','Tempratures') d1 = 12 98 13 99 14 97 将数据,文本,以及数据和文本一起读取出来

68630

matlab批量灰色预测

: %读取excel的数据,data = xlsread(filename, sheet, range) data=xlsread('D:\MATLAB\GM.xlsx', 1, 'A1:E2'); 然后写个大大的...省略号里面就是一组数据的预测程序了 灰色预测的思想很简单 我就不分段解释了 全部代码如下 function GM(t) clc; %清屏,以使计算结果独立显示 format long g; %设置计算精度 %读取...excel的数据,data = xlsread(filename, sheet, range) data=xlsread('D:\MATLAB\GM.xlsx', 1, 'A1:E2'); %fprintf...=std(x) S2=std(error) c=S2/S1 end disp('预测结果为:') disp(result(:,1)) 花了一个下午复习了一下matlab 发现编写m文件不是很难...但是matlab的语言逻辑有点乱 要不是我的逻辑有点乱 ---------------------------------------orz------------------------------

1K60

matlab—特殊变量类型与档案存取

图8-4 记事本打开2 多说一句,如果不是想保存所有的workspace里的变量,只是想保存某一个或者某一些,只要鼠标右键这个变量,另存为即可 8.2 load 有保存,就有读取读取的方式见下图 ?...图8-5 load 这都没什么好说的,读者将代码记住就行了,有一点要注意的是,如果你保存的时候加了-ascii,那么读取的时候也要加上,否则是读不进来的 8.3 xlsread 现在我们要讲的是如何读取...图8-6 excel数据 我这里有一个excel,里面有一些数据,我想把他读取到matlab里面,应该怎么做?...下面给出代码 >>Score = xlsread(‘04Score.xlsx’) 那么matlab就会把整个excel内的数据全部读进来?...图8-9 ”写“文档操作 既然是I/O操作,有input也就有output,接下来我们讲解的就是如何读取一个文本当中的数据,读取和写入其实是相类似的,就是换了个函数使用而已,我们也可以把读取分成几个部分

83740

使用Python将PDF转换为Excel

从PDF复制表格并将其直接粘贴到Excel是很困难的,在大多数情况下,我们从PDF文件中复制的是文本不是格式化的Excel表格。...因此,当将数据粘贴到Excel中时,我们会看到一块文本被压缩到一个单元格中。 当然,我们不希望将单个值逐个复制并粘贴到Excel中。使用Python,可以只需不到10行代码就可以获得相当好的结果。...你也可以到知识星球完美Excel社群上下载该文件。 步骤1:安装Python库和Java tabula-py是tabla-java的Python包装器,它可以读取PDF文件中的表。...步骤3:删除NaN值 接下来,我们将清除由函数tabula.read_pdf()创建的NaN值,以便在特定单元格为空时使用。在进行数据分析时,这些值会给我们带来麻烦,因此大多数情况下,我们会删除它们。...浏览一下表,我们似乎可以删除包含NaN值的行,不会丢失任何数据点。幸运的是,pandas提供了一种方便的方法来删除具有NaN值的行。

3.7K20

MATLAB读取图片并转换为二进制数据格式

文章目录 前言 一、MATLAB 文件读取方法 1、文本文件读取 2、二进制文件读取 3、 图像文件读取 4、其他文件读取 二、常用的图像处理标准图片链接 三、MATLAB读取图片并转换为二进制数据格式...一、MATLAB 文件读取方法 1、文本文件读取 Matlab 可以使用 textread 函数、fgetl 函数和 dlmread 函数来读取文本文件。...textread 函数用于读取包含数字和文本值的纯文本文件,例如 .csv 文件。该函数将逐行读取文件,返回矩阵或多个矩阵,并允许您指定分隔符和每种数据类型的格式。...fgetl 函数逐行读取文本文件,并返回一个字符向量或空字符串。该函数不需要指定分隔符或格式。 dlmread 函数读取包含数字的表格,其中数据以指定的分隔符分隔。该函数返回矩阵。...4、其他文件读取 Matlab 可以使用 load 函数来读取 MATLAB 文件,并返回在文件中存储的所有变量。还可以使用 xlsread 函数来读取 Microsoft Excel 文件。

28310

Pandas 2.2 中文官方教程和指南(十·一)

格式类型 数据描述 读取器 写入器 文本 CSV read_csv to_csv 文本 定宽文本文件 read_fwf 文本 JSON read_json to_json 文本 HTML read_html...注意 在某些情况下,读取包含混合 dtype 列的异常数据将导致数据集不一致。如果依赖 pandas 推断列的 dtype,解析引擎将会推断数据的不同块的 dtype,不是一次推断整个数据集。...为了避免向前填充缺失值,请在读取数据后使用 set_index 不是 index_col。 解析特定列 在 Excel 中,用户经常会插入列进行临时计算,您可能不想读取这些列。...转换是逐个单元格应用的,不是整个列,因此不能保证数组 dtype。例如,具有缺失值的整数列无法转换为具有整数 dtype 的数组,因为 NaN 严格是浮点数。...index_label将放在第二行不是第一行。您可以通过将to_excel()中的merge_cells选项设置为False将其放在第一行。

13900

python数据分析笔记——数据加载与整理

Python数据分析——数据加载与整理 总第47篇 ▼ (本文框架) 数据加载 导入文本数据 1、导入文本格式数据(CSV)的方法: 方法一:使用pd.read_csv(),默认打开csv文件。...5、文本中缺失值处理,缺失数据要么是没有(空字符串),要么是用某个标记值表示的,默认情况下,pandas会用一组经常出现的标记值进行识别,如NA、NULL等。查找出结果以NAN显示。...6、逐块读取文本文件 如果只想读取几行(避免读取整个文件),通过nrows进行制定即可。 7、对于不是使用固定分隔符分割的表格,可以使用正则表达式来作为read_table的分隔符。...导入EXCEL数据 直接使用read_excel(文件名路径)进行获取,与读取CSV格式的文件类似。...一对一替换:用np.nan替换-999 多对一替换:用np.nan替换-999和-1000. 多对多替换:用np.nan代替-999,0代替-1000. 也可以使用字典的形式来进行替换。

6K80

利用 pandas 和 xarray 整理气象站点数据

作者:石异 (南京大学大气科学学院,硕士生) 利用 pandas 和 xarray 整理气象站点数据 平时用 xarray 库在处理 nc 格式的数据非常方便,但偶尔还是要用到一些站点数据来辅助分析,站点数据一般都是用文本文件存储的...一、 目标和步骤 将上图示例的文件处理为(站点,时间)坐标的 nc 格式数据,方便以后直接读取,主要有以下几个步骤: 将文本文件读取为 DataFrame 并将无效值替换为 Nan 将时间信息处理为...pd.to_datetime(time) 具体的处理,包括特征值替换、插入日期列(利用 apply 函数逐行处理,这一步很费时间,暂时也没想到更快的方法),精度转换 def PreProcess(df_t): # 每读取一个文本文件做一步预处理...# 转换精度 return df_t 循环读取文件并处理 注意: 不是用 pd.read_csv 而是用 pd.read_table 读取,选项sep='\s+'表示字段间至少有一个空格,...'station'), elev) ds_merge['prov'] = (('station'), prov) ds_merge.to_netcdf('Station_test.nc') 至此,文本格式的站点数据就转化成了便于读取和分析的

5.3K12

利用 pandas 和 xarray 整理气象站点数据

利用 pandas 和 xarray 整理气象站点数据 平时用 xarray 库在处理 nc 格式的数据非常方便,但偶尔还是要用到一些站点数据来辅助分析,站点数据一般都是用文本文件存储的,比如下图这种格式...一、 目标和步骤 将上图示例的文件处理为(站点,时间)坐标的 nc 格式数据,方便以后直接读取,主要有以下几个步骤: 将文本文件读取为 DataFrame 并将无效值替换为 Nan 将时间信息处理为...pd.to_datetime(time) 具体的处理,包括特征值替换、插入日期列(利用 apply 函数逐行处理,这一步很费时间,暂时也没想到更快的方法),精度转换 def PreProcess(df_t): # 每读取一个文本文件做一步预处理...# 转换精度 return df_t 循环读取文件并处理 注意: 不是用 pd.read_csv 而是用 pd.read_table 读取,选项sep='\s+'表示字段间至少有一个空格,...'station'), elev) ds_merge['prov'] = (('station'), prov) ds_merge.to_netcdf('Station_test.nc') 至此,文本格式的站点数据就转化成了便于读取和分析的

9.3K41
领券